History of Chocolate

Chocolate history starts out with the Mayans who harvested cocoa bean from rain forests and
worshiped the intoxicating substance as an idol. The Aztecs also held the bean in high regard, and used it as currency and was regarded as a great aphrodisiac. Christopher Columbus became the first European to discover cocoa during his fourth voyage to the New World. He returned to Europe with the beans, but they were overlooked for other treasures. Thereafter the Europeans started using these beans on a small scale, but only in dessert preparation.  In the 1760s the Baker Chocolate Company was established in Dorchester, Mass., by James Baker and John Hannon. Baker began calling his products Baker's Chocolates. The 1800s saw the rise of many of the most popular chocolate companies of this century including, Cadbury and Nestle. The Briton John Cadbury was the first one to develop a process to make solid chocolate, creating the first chocolate bar.
